Maths at St Nicholas
We aim to…
- Nurture an interest and enjoyment of Maths
- Support Understand the influence on Maths of everyday life
- Become fluent in the fundamentals of Maths
- To reason and problem solve by applying Maths to a variety of increasingly complex problems
- To build upon children’s knowledge and understanding from EYFS to year 6.
- To develop resilience that enables all children to reason and problem solve with increased confidence.
How we will achieve our aims…
- delivering a quality maths curriculum which is challenging and enjoyable
- using National Curriculum objectives to plan, supported by access to high quality resources including White Rose Maths schemes of work and resources
- ensuring teachers and teaching assistants have a high level of subject knowledge
- ensuring all children are challenged in their daily maths lessons
- reviewing medium term planning to reflect gaps in learning and to consolidate key knowledge and skills
- focusing on the accurate use of mathematical vocabulary so that pupils can explain their ideas clearly and precisely
- providing opportunities for pupils to access maths resources at home e.g. Times Tables Rockstars and Numbots
- celebrating achievement in maths through the award of certificates
How will we know we’ve achieved our aims?
- all groups of pupils, including SEND pupils, make expected or better progress from their starting points.
- most children achieve end of year expectations or higher.
- all pupils are resilient learners who take pride in their achievements.
- all pupils are fluent in number facts and can apply them when solving problems in a range of different contexts.
- all pupils can express their mathematical understanding using vocabulary accurately and as concrete, pictorial and abstract representations.
- all pupils build on their mathematical knowledge as they progress through the school so that they are well prepared and confident when starting each next stage of their education.
